Denomination: Æ (27mm)
Magistrate: Titus Pomponius Bassus - legatus Augusti pro praetore
Obverse: Laureate head of Domitian to right, ΑΥΤΟ ΚΑΙ ΔΟΜΙΤΙΑΝΟϹ ϹΕΒΑϹΤΟϹ ΓΕΡΜΑ
Reverse: Mount Argaeus surmounted by radiate figure, standing left, and holding globe and sceptre, ΕΠΙ ΤΙΤ ΠΟΜ ΒΑϹϹΟΥ ΠΡΕϹΒΕΥ ΕΤ ΙΕ
Mint: Cappadocia, Caesarea, 95/6 A.D.
Weight: 12,33 g
Diameter: 27mm
Provenance: Olympus Numismatic UG
Reference : 07.7 RPC II 1687, Sydenham, Caesarea 133-4, Ganschow, Münzen 98
